Set Up an IPv6 Fixed Connection

A fixed IPv6 connection is based on a static or fixed IPv6 address that your IPv6 ISP gave you.
Note
Follow the directions that your IPv6 ISP gave you.
To set up a fixed IPv6 Internet connection:
1.
Launch an Internet browser from a computer or WiFi device that is connected to the network.
2.
Type http://www.routerlogin.net.
A login window opens.
3.
Enter the modem router user name and password.
The user name is admin. The default password is password. The user name and password are
case-sensitive.
4.
Click the OK button.
The BASIC Home page displays.
5.
Select ADVANCED > Advanced Setup > IPv6.
The IPv6 page displays.
6.
From the Internet Connection Type menu, select Fixed.
